If you are looking at somewhere with sunshine, got tanned, relaxed and have intimate time with your family, I like to recommend you to Redang Island. It's very relaxing, the beach is nice and the water is clean. You can go snorkeling or jungle trekking. If you are lucky, you can even see turtles or baby sharks (it's not dangerous). At night you can still have a live band too. Just have a peaceful and relax vacation.

The islands around Malaysia is a good choice. Tioman, Redang, Perhentian is some of the choices among tourist.

I would recommend Taman Negara at Pahang, Malaysia. The down side is the travelling to Pahang. http://www.tamannegara.asia/activities/

If resort type, maybe you can try gold coast at sepang or port dickson. If nearer maybe can go for Desaru resort. I personally have not been there, but it's in one of my short trip list.

Cruise is not a bad idea.

Those are some rec places nearer to Singapore.

If you like to go for a food trip, I would suggest you to go to Ipoh in Malaysia. It is not touristy there and the food is pretty good! You definitely need to try the famous Ipoh Hor Fun, it is delicious. There are some mountains there to bring your kids to too!
